The Central District of Ahar County () is in East Azerbaijan province, Iran. Its capital is the city of Ahar.
In 2018, Qeshlaq Rural District was separated from the district in the formation of Fandoqlu District.
At the time of the 2006 National Census, the district's population was 125,253 in 29,323 households. The following census in 2011 counted 129,022 people in 34,244 households. The 2016 census measured the population of the district as 133,829 inhabitants living in 40,048 households.
